Love is in the air: sober date night ideas

A young couple sat in the boot of their car with popcorn, watching a drive thru movie.

Valentine's Day is just around the corner, and for many couples, it's a special time to celebrate their love for each other. But for those who choose not to drink alcohol, finding fun and romantic date ideas can be a challenge. That's why we've put together a list of 5 sober date night ideas that are sure to add some spark to your evening.

Take a cookery class together

Spend the evening learning to cook new and delicious meals. This is a fun and interactive way to bond with your partner and make memories that will last a lifetime, as well as picking up tips and recipes when you're running low on dinner inspiration during the week.

Go stargazing

Find a local park, hill, or beach, bring a blanket and enjoy the stars together. This is a peaceful and romantic way to spend the evening, and it's an opportunity to connect and appreciate the beauty of the world around you.

Visit a museum or art gallery

Take a stroll through a museum or art gallery and learn about history and culture. It's a great and reflective way to engage in meaningful conversation and expand your minds together.

Take a dance class

Whether you think you'd have a chance at taking home the coveted Strictly disco ball, or you're just starting out, taking a dance class together is a fun and romantic way to spend an evening. Not only will you be able to enjoy each other's company, but you'll also be able to learn something new and improve your skills.

Have a game night

Gather your favorite board games or try a new video game, and spend the evening competing against each other in a friendly competition. It's a great way to bond and have fun in a relaxed atmosphere. With boardgame cafes dotted around the UK, a boardgame date night doesn't have to mean a night in.

Sober definitely doesn't mean boring. With a little creativity and planning, you can create an evening filled with laughter, love, and meaningful conversation. Whether you choose to cook a meal together, visit a museum, or lock eyes across the Monopoly board, the most important thing is to spend time with the one you love.

And of course, if you have your heart set on the traditional simplicity of a romantic meal, there are lots of venues up and down the UK who offer a great range of low, or alcohol-free drinks with dinner.
